On July 16, 1948, the central government issued the task of "conquering Jinan", and Su Yu and Xu Shiyou immediately began to study the capture of Jinan.

Two months later, Su Yu and others led the East China Field Army of about 140,000 troops to begin to assemble and attack the city, and on the other side, Nie Fengzhi of the 9th Column and the Song Shilun of the 10th Column attacked from both flanks, forming a clamp on the east and west of Jinan.

Finally, after 8 days and nights of fierce fighting, before the enemies in Xuzhou and Qingdao could assemble for effective reinforcements, our army successfully annihilated more than 100,000 enemy troops and won the Battle of Jinan.

At the end of the victory, the People's Liberation Army entered the city to look for the main officer Wang Yaowu, but except for the rebel army that found Wu Huawen, Wang Yaowu seemed to have evaporated in the human world and generally disappeared completely.

After fleeing, Wang Yaowu and several lieutenants found several peasant outfits to wear, wearing blue cloth gray pants, a towel, and a pile of white cloth tied to their legs, looking indeed like an injured peasant.

It was punched out of shape by a piece of toilet paper! Shandong farmer: Wang Yaowu would not have if he had known

Subsequently, Wang Yaowu and his party disguised themselves as peasants who were accidentally injured in the process of fleeing, and fled toward the east side of Jiaoji Road, preparing to cross the border and then return to Qingdao.

Because Wang Yaowu was originally from Shandong, speaking with a thick Tai'an accent, the previous Guanguan inspection, Wang Yaowu successfully passed, Wang Yaowu also gradually felt that there was no trouble, and gradually relaxed his vigilance.

On September 28, Wang Yaowu, who had been running for 4 days, had arrived in Shouguang County, Weifang City, and when he reached the halfway point, Wang Yaowu suddenly felt abdominal pain, so he rushed to a nearby farmer's house to solve the internal emergency.

Because the first four days had escaped inspection, Wang Yaowu also relaxed his vigilance, and when going to the toilet, Wang Yaowu chose to use the toilet paper imported from the United States, completely unaware that the high-grade toilet paper was not used by ordinary farmers at all.

After the convenience, Wang Yaowu and his party continued to hurry, but when the farmer went to the toilet, he suddenly found the white toilet paper in the toilet, and the farmer suddenly became suspicious.

At that time, when farmers went to the toilet, they basically used tree bark or dirt blocks to solve problems, even if they were rich landlords, they were only loess paper. Such white toilet paper is definitely imported, and it is definitely not affordable for farmers.

With doubts, the peasant hurriedly reported the matter to the local field army officer, and this clue provided by the peasant immediately attracted the great attention of the field army leaders.

The Field Army Command believes that the people who can afford to use high-grade paper are not ordinary peasants, but most likely senior officers of the Kuomintang, and possibly even Wang Yaowu.

So the field army sent soldiers and hurried to the next checkpoint, intensified the search, and strictly investigated everyone passing by.

Suddenly, a group of peasants who were looking left and right attracted the attention of the soldiers at the checkpoint, so the soldiers stepped forward to stop the peasants and began to interrogate where they came from, where they were going, and what they were doing.

A tall and mighty peasant stood out in the ranks, and this person was None other than Wang Yaowu, and in the face of the soldiers' cross-examination, Wang Yaowu replied:

"I came from Jinan, originally opened a restaurant, but the restaurant was destroyed in the Battle of Jinan, and a group of us planned to go to Qingdao to find relatives on this trip."

The field soldier asked what was the name of the restaurant? Where is it located?

This could make Wang Yaowu difficult, the previous level had not been asked so carefully, so Wang Yaowu was completely unprepared, and began to hesitate.

The soldiers saw that the situation was not right, and began to search Wang Yaowu and his party, and sure enough, they found white toilet paper from their bodies.

At this time, Wang Yaowu had nothing more to say, and could only obediently become a prisoner of the order.
